The TLE4296GV50HTSA1 belongs to the category of voltage regulators.
It is used to regulate voltage in electronic circuits, ensuring a stable and reliable power supply.
The TLE4296GV50HTSA1 comes in a small surface-mount package, making it suitable for compact electronic designs.
The product is typically supplied in reels or tubes, with quantities varying based on manufacturer specifications.
The TLE4296GV50HTSA1 has a standard 3-pin configuration: 1. VIN (Input Voltage) 2. GND (Ground) 3. VOUT (Output Voltage)
The TLE4296GV50HTSA1 utilizes internal circuitry to compare the actual output voltage to a reference voltage and adjusts the output to maintain a constant 5V. It achieves this by controlling the pass transistor to regulate the output voltage.
The TLE4296GV50HTSA1 is commonly used in various applications such as: - Automotive electronics - Industrial control systems - Portable electronic devices - Battery-powered equipment
